    The GB system is a proven carrier concept for hydraulic diaphragm wall grabs. Main components of the systems are:

    Box type mast in two sections

    Strong hydraulic winch

    Hose winding system for hydraulic hoses

    Mast head

    Winding system for grab control system*

    DHG is a diaphragm wall grab which is rope suspended and operated hydraulically. The 80 / 120 t closing force and 6~10 second* shovel

    opening / closing time are activated by a cylinder which is installed vertically inside of base body. High closing forces in combination with the

    possibility of multiple grabbing at the trench bottom result in high excavation rates even in dense and very hard soil strata.

    The new developing DHG/SF & DHG/CF, equipped with Flap Control System, which allowed operator reading the deviation for both X

    and Y directions from excavation monitor in cabin, and adjust the grab position instantly through 8 or 12 numbers flaps to correct thedeviation.

    The GCS grab surveying system continuously monitors the

    verticality of diaphragm wall trenches during excavation.

    An inclinometer for measuring the inclination of the

    trench is built into the grab. Data transfer from the grab

    to the operator's cabin is by heavy-duty electrical cable,

    which is automatically reeled off and on by a hydraulicallyoperated cable recoil system. By using heavy-duty

    electronic components for data collection, processing and

    visualization, operation of grab is safeguarded even under

    extreme conditions.

    Data are visualized on a 10 inches touch-screen monitor

    with a luminous intensity of 350 candelas. In order to

    increase the measuring accuracy, it is recommended to

    carry out a separate survey of trench after it's completion.

    All result can be printed out on a printer. (The GCS system

    is optional.)
